摘要:

建立液相31P-核磁共振光谱法快速检测鱼子酱食品中磷脂的分析方法。样品匀浆后氯仿和甲醇混合溶剂提取其中的全脂,无需分离直接溶于氘代试剂后进行核磁分析。该方法回收率为96%~102%,相对标准偏差不超过5%。采用本方法对4 种品牌鱼子酱食品检测均发现6 种磷脂组分存在,且圆鳍鱼籽中磷脂酰胆碱和溶血磷脂酰胆碱总量均占总磷脂量的80%以上,而鲟鱼籽中磷脂酰肌醇含量远高于圆鳍鱼籽。其他3 种磷脂磷脂酰乙醇胺、鞘磷脂和甘油磷脂酸在2 种取材的鱼子酱中含量相差不多。

Abstract:

An improved method for the determination of phospholipids in caviar by solution 31P-nuclear magnetic
resonance (31P-NMR) was studied. The lipids in the sample were extracted with chloroform and methanol, dissolved in
deuterated reagent and then analyzed by 31P-NMR without separation. The average recoveries of the established method
were 96%–102%, with relative standard deviation (RSD) not exceeding 5%. Phospholipids of 4 commercial brands of
caviar were analyzed and the relative distribution of phospholipid components was measured in mole percentage. It was
found that phosphatidylcholine and lysophosphatidylcholine accounted for more than 80% of the total phospholipids in
lumpfish roe, and phosphatidylinositol content in sturgeon roe was much higher than that of lumpfish roe. The contents of
phosphatidylethanolamine, sphingomyelin and phosphatidic acid were similar in both fish roes.
